Hey all, I am once again asking for your support helping playtest for the OpenScenarios project. You can find previous threads here and here. This is part of a planned future component of OpenRCT2.
You can access the app HERE - it is a simple HTML form that will randomly assign you a park to test, and give you a prefilled link to the response form so we can gather all the data.
(!) Please note: It has been pointed out that if you 1) use a chromium based browser and 2) are signed in to multiple Google accounts in that browser, you might be met with a nonspecific error about accounts. Opening the link in an incognito/private browsing window, or opening it in any other browser, should resolve this.
As before, you can find all the info you could ever want and more, as well as FAQs and particulars about how the app works, in the blue link at the top. You do NOT need to leave the page open, if you take an assignment and come back in the future, it will give you your same info again and you can fill out the response then. This park involved dealing with existing but elderly rides. I ended up replacing the lot: the car ride became a wooden wild mouse, the old wild mouse was replaced with a steel wild mouse of the same design, likewise the wooden racing coaster became a suspended coaster. I built a couple of themed areas too. Personal favourite rides here are the "Road Trip" car ride used as a transport ride, "Rabbit Hole" in the Wonderland Zone and the "Catacomb Coaster" which is accelerated by boosters as it passes beneath Crumbly Manor.

So I wanted to start creating roller coasters that had some aesthetic value, not just statistics alone. So I created this Virginia Reel with a red-white-and-blue motif! The ride alone had only a 6.20 excitement rating, so I beefed it up with some trees hidden under the ride, the Nothingburger to synchronize with it, and a loop-de-loop for the track to pass through.

Mainstreet of my new park Eurotopia. This is part of the Belgian entrance zone. Left is the restaurant Chez Jappy and the mainstreet has chocolate, fries and beer shops. Also a big merch store. Brussels Horse Tram takes you through our Rue de Bruxelles 19th century style.

The original idea was to roleplay an AI “board of directors” I have to please as I play, but it was way more fun watching Claude try to beat scenarios.
The MCP has access to basically all game actions except building custom rides, which is a much more difficult (and somewhat studied) problem in reinforcement learning.
